Cincinnati Bengals Star Tee Higgins Receives Huge Contract Advice From Former Teammate

The Cincinnati Bengals are entering the 2024 NFL season with a major contract situation going on with star wide receiver Tee Higgins. While they used the franchise tag on Higgins, he has yet to sign the tender and is not happy with how things currently stand. More than likely, this will be his last season with the franchise.

While the two sides have had discussions about an extension, it seems unlikely that the Bengals are going to raise their offer to match what Higgins wants.

If that does stay being the case, Higgins will play the 2024 season on the franchise tag. After the year, things will get even more interesting.

One former Cincinnati Bengals’ teammate spoke out and gave some advice to Higgins as he goes through this contract drama.

Jessie Bates, who now plays for the Atlanta Falcons, went through his own contract drama while with the Cincinnati Bengals. He spoke out and sent a message of advice to Higgins.

“I’ve been through that process through the franchise tag, and I let it weigh on me a little bit more than I should have and it affected my play and how I was living my day-to-day life. My thing for Tee is just, I mean, work on your craft, it don’t matter. If this is the contract year, I say it every time: Every year is a contract year. You should go out there and ball out and train like this is one of your last years to play.”

That advice is excellent advice. Every player should view every single season as a contract year. Higgins should view the 2024 season as business as usual.

During the 2023 season, Higgins had a bit of a down year. He played in just 12 games, catching 42 passes for 656 yards and five touchdowns. Those numbers are still solid, but it didn’t improve his chances of getting a big extension.

Back in 2022, Higgins racked up 74 receptions for 1,029 yards and seven touchdowns. That season was closer to what should be expected from him in 2024. He’s a legitimate No. 1 wide receiver on quite a few other teams.

Higgins isn’t the only player who has been unhappy with his current situation with the Cincinnati Bengals. Star pass-rusher Trey Hendrickson also requested a trade this offseason.
